RenovaTM Neurovascular Embolization Coil is a breakthrough technology in the medical industry that has revolutionized the treatment of brain aneurysms and arteriovenous malformations (AVMs). These coils are designed to help prevent blood flow to an aneurysm or AVM by inducing blood clot formation in the affected area. The procedure involves a small incision in the groin area, through which a catheter is inserted. The catheter is then guided through the blood vessels to the site of the aneurysm or AVM, and the coils are introduced. Once in place, the coils induce a clot, which stops the flow of blood to the aneurysm or AVM, preventing rupture and potential damage to the brain. One of the major benefits of neurovascular embolization coils is that they are minimally invasive and require only a short hospital stay. Patients can resume their daily activities within a few days of the procedure, and the risks of complications are minimal. Another advantage of these coils is their accuracy and effectiveness. Interventional radiologists use advanced imaging techniques to precisely place the coils, ensuring proper occlusion of the aneurysm or AVM. Studies have shown that neurovascular embolization coils have a high rate of success in treating brain aneurysms and AVMs, with fewer complications than traditional surgical methods.
Features&Advantages
1. Open loop configuration allows the coils to conform to different aneurysm shapes and sizes, making them highly adaptable and versatile. By minimizing compartmentalization and ensuring optimal contact between the coils and the aneurysm wall. It is able to effectively reduce the risk of coil compaction and recurrence.
2. The first 1.5 loops of the coil are 25% smaller than the stated secondary coil diameter, which greatly reduces the risk of the coil protruding into the parent artery and causing potentially life-threatening complications.
3. Open center design makes it easy to fill the aneurysm with coils of varying sizes and shapes, and ensures that the coils are distributed evenly throughout the lesion. By filling the aneurysm in a controlled and precise manner, RenovaTM detachable coils are able to achieve excellent clinical outcomes with minimal risk of complications.
4. Shorter detachment zone ensures that there is minimal kick-back microcatheter when completing the procedure.
5. A proprietary instant mechanical detachment system ensures the detachment process is precise and instantaneous.
